Open Sourcing AI: Accelerating Progress or Opening Pandora's Box?

About this episode

Today we explored the rise of open source artificial intelligence. Unlike closed models dominated by Big Tech firms, open source AI is transparent and accessible to all. Initiatives like TensorFlow, PyTorch and Stable Diffusion show the power of open collaboration and innovation. However, there are debates around risks of open access versus limiting creativity and progress. Overall, open source promotes democratization and appears pivotal to the ethical development of AI.
